Use the calculator to graph the functions y = –|x + 5| + 2 and y = –(x – 1)2 + 3. Which statement is true?

The functions have one point of intersection.
The function y = –|x + 5| + 2 has the greater y-intercept.
The function y = –(x – 1)2 + 3 has the greater maximum.
The functions are both decreasing over the interval (–infinity, –5].
